Output 31ae2b9826290b7b667ca13bceac466bb43528f9f90e983b416c5f8f111440e5:1

value
665944
script pubkey
OP_0 OP_PUSHBYTES_20 843927e8656e12dfc3fe767925b87ed54f3915fd
address
bc1qssuj06r9dcfdlsl7weujtwr7648nj90awt57dm
transaction
31ae2b9826290b7b667ca13bceac466bb43528f9f90e983b416c5f8f111440e5
spent
true